What is recorded here
Situated on a low natural rise in well drained grassland with good views of the surrounding countryside. Kilmacnevan House 265m to NNW, possible ringfort (WM011-113----) 50m to NNW. Church (WM011-115---) 200m to SE, with ecclesiastical enclosure (WM011-115002-) 40m to SE. A raised sub-circular shaped area (approx. diam. 26m N-S; 31m E-W) enclosed by a drystone wall and a slight outer fosse visible at S only. A field fence running NE-SW intersects the perimeter of the site at NNE & W. It is possible that this was originally a ringfort that was re-used as a tree ring in the post-1700 period.
